T-PAIN BLASTED BY AFRICAN ARTISTS: Several say rapper was arrogant and disrespectful during a festival in South Africa.

     *South African newspaper Sunday World is reporting that T-Pain angered fellow performers at Friday's Macufe African Cultural Festival in South Africa by exhibiting arrogant and disrespectful behavior backstage.

      Under the headline "T-Pain in the ass for local musos," the article stated that T-Pain kicked local acts out of the backstage changing area because he refused to share space with them.

      SABC1’s Live crew member Phila Mazibuko was reportedly barred from filming T-Pain’s performance, and artist Thembi Seete said her treatment in relation to T-Pain adds to her overall belief that U.S. artists look down on their peers from other countries.       

       “I want to thank Macufe organizers for allowing me to perform there, but what happened to me was unacceptable,” she explained to the Sunday World. “I wasn’t allowed to stand next to the stage when T-Pain was performing. It is sad that these U.S. artists think they are all that and [can] treat local artists the way they treated us.”       

       Festival organizer Joe Chakela denied the accusations, but conceded there was a policy in place to make sure no artists remained on stage after a performance.      

       “People must not come with their own stories. Nobody was manhandled or chased away from the stage,” he stated. “The policy was that artists who had finished performing must not go on stage or near it to watch T-Pain perform.”
